The Veterans Health Administration (VHA) has a requirement at the Long Beach VA Medical Center, located at 5901 E 7th Street, Long Beach, CA 90822, for SB989 Testing (19) Underground Storage Tanks (STU). Statement of Work SB989 Testing 19 Underground Storage Tanks General Requirements: The Contractor shall provide all Labor, Parts, Materials, Equipment, and Supervision required to perform all work. The Contractor (general or sub-contractor) is required to have completed and provide current safety training certifications Superintendent: 30-hours Construction Safety course. Tradesmen: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) 10-hour Construction Safety training California s SB989 mandate that the UST systems are inspected and certified exclusively by International Code Council (ICC) certified technicians with current, valid training. The Contractor shall check-in with the Contracting Officer s Representative (COR) upon arrival at the VHA Long Beach Healthcare System. The Contractor shall wear all OSHA regulated and VHA Personal Protective Equipment (PPE). Permits: Depending on the scope of work, the Contract Officer s Representative and Contractor must attain and provide the correct type of permit required by VHA Safety Office. Work cannot commence until the appropriate work permit has been signed off by all parties. The following permits will apply depending on the scope of work: Above the Ceiling and Penetration Permit Activity Hazard Analyses Energized / Deenergized Electrical Permit Excavation Permit Hot Work Permit Interim Life Safety Measures Infection Control Risk Assessment Utility and Fire Alarm System Permit Utility Shutdown Impact Permit Regarding Underground Storage Tanks (USTs) the following must be completed: Notification to City of Long Beach Fire Department of testing dates and times. Any required permits must be requested, submitted, and documented in the final report to the COR. Performance Work Statement: Secondary containment systems to be inspected and tested: Underground Storage Tank (UST) monitoring systems Spill buckets Overfill-prevention equipment Annular Spaces Sump Pumps Any other components, devices, or associated equipment necessary to ensure full compliance with applicable federal, state, and local regulations. Secondary systems inspection and testing types: Verifying leak-tightness Complete removal of any interstitial water Any additional inspection or testing procedures necessary to ensure proper function and regulatory compliance of secondary containment systems.
